Here's what you need to know about using 3D view on Bing Maps.
With Bing Maps' 3D view, you can tilt and rotate the map to get a better sense of the topography, buildings, and landmarks in the area. This can be particularly useful for urban areas, where the 3D view allows you to see the vertical dimension of skyscrapers, bridges, and other structures. Additionally, the 3D view can help you gain a better understanding of the layout and context of a place, making it easier to navigate and explore.
To access the 3D view on Bing Maps, simply open the map of your desired location and look for the '3D' button or option. Once you've enabled the 3D view, you can use your mouse or touch gestures to change the perspective, zoom in and out, and explore the area in 3D. Keep in mind that not all locations may have full 3D coverage, so the level of detail and realism can vary depending on the area you're viewing.
